Вы находитесь на странице: 1из 4

Topic: ONLINE CHATTING SERVER

CONTENTS OF THE PROJECT


Chapterization

Title Name

1. Introduction
2. Objective
3. Methodology Adopted
4. Requirements Of The Project
5. Software Requirement Specification
6. System Analysis
7. System Design
8. DFD
9. Coding
10.Output Sourcing Screen Short
11.System Testing
12.Summary Of The Project
13.Bibliography

Page No.
1-7
8-9
10-17
18
19
20-48
49-56
57-62
63-81
82-86
87-97
98-100
101-102

INTRODUCTION
To make a Project in computer languages, there are many concepts available with us in
various languages i.e. VB,Oracle,C++,Java,Ms - Access etc . for Application (Fronthand) &
with Database (Backhand). All of the combinations discussed above are very practical,
dependable and are result oriented. However, I think that, Java & MS Access are appeared
to be most powerful among all & it fascilitates us with quick & most accurate results.
This Project Here Shows One Such Concept ie. Linking Our Application (FrontHand Java)
With The Database (BackHand MS Access) To Show Us The Online Chatting Database
Record Or Management System.

INTRODUCTION TO JAVA
Java platform, Standard Edition(Java SE, formerly known as J2SE) offers a complete
environment for application development and deployment on desktops and servers. Java SE
is also at home in today's demanding Embedded and Real-Time environments. Java SE
includes classes that support the development of Java Web Services and provides the
foundation for Java Platform, Enterprise Edition (Java EE).
Java programming language
Paradigm:
object-oriented
Appeared in:
1990s
Designed by:
Sun Microsystems

Typing discipline:
strong, static
Major
numerous
implementation:
Influenced by:
Objective-C, C++,
Java is an object-oriented programming language developed by James Gosling and
colleagues at Sun Microsystems in the early 1990s. Unlike conventional languages which are
generally designed to be compiled to native code, Java is compiled to a byte code which is
then run (generally using JIT compilation) by a Java virtual machine.

OBJECTIVE
Online Chatting Server, as the name suggests, is the chatting between different clients sitting
on different network records of the available in a particular area. In any area, Chatting
database is foremost important information, as it reveals comprehensive details of the Online
Chatting Server. In the present scenerio of Computer Age and its cut throat Online Chatting
Server it plays a significant role in the Management Information Services, because it supplies
the instant details. In recent times the compilation of the
Chatting data have ascertained significant role, since at one glance one can form opinion
about the availability of Online Chatting Server.. By creating and saving project online server
archives, project participants can view and print up-to-date, high-fidelity Online Chatting
Server anywhere at any time, improving collaboration and ensuring the consistency of project
information.

METHODOLOGY TO BE USED DEVELOPMENT LANGUAGES

JAVA
Java technology is a portfolio of products that are based on the power of networks and the
idea that the same software should run on many different kinds of systems and devices. Java
technology readily harnesses the power of the network because it is both a programming
language and a selection of specialized platforms. As such, it standardizes the development
and deployment of the kind of secure, portable, reliable, and scalable applications required by
the networked economy. Because the Internet and World Wide Web play a major role in new
business development, consistent and widely supported standards are critical to growth and
success.
The Java programming language lets US write powerful, enterprise-worthy programs that run
in the browser, from the desktop, on a server, or on a consumer device. Java programs are run
on -- interpreted by -- another program called the Java Virtual Machine (JVM). Rather than
running directly on the native operating system, the program is interpreted by the Java VM
for the native operating system. This means that any computer system with the Java VM
installed can run a Java program regardless of the computer system on which the application
was originally developed.

TOOLS AND PLATFORM USED/ SOFTWARE ENVIRONMENT


The following paragraph defines the SOFTWARE and HARDWARE of the proposed system
development.
Operating System

Windows 2000(Professional)

Front-End Tool

Java, Jsp, Html

Server

Weblogic 8.1

Browser

Internet Explorer

Scripting language

JavaScript

Data Access Technology

JDBC, ODBC

Reports

Data Reports

Back-End

SQL SERVER 2000

HARDWARE ENVIRONMENT
Processor

Pentium-IV 3.0 GHz

RAM

256 MB

HDD

40 GB

FDD

1.44 MB

CD-ROM

52X

Printer

DeskJet 670 C

14 inches Color Monitor


104 Keys Keyboards

BIBLIOGRAPHY

The Complete Reference


Java 2 Third Edition

Patrick Naughton and


Herbert Schildt.

Programming with Java


2nd Edition

E Balagurusamy.

The Complete Reference


MS ACCESS 2000

Patrick Naughton

Вам также может понравиться